This report justifies and designs a comprehensive tool for describing intraurban trucking, which is the bulk of truck movement in an urban area but typically is unexamined in regional transportation planning. We begin by reviewing literature describing the characteristics and policy issues bearing on freight. We extract from that literature a structure for describing those policy issues, and then go on to design a series of map displays and quantitative measures that provide a linkage between the characteristics of local delivery trucking and the public policy issues that stem from and influence these characteristics. The Regional Freight Logistics Profile (RFLP) emerges as an easy-to-understand yet comprehensive description of urban trucking that stimulates a more constructive dialog among government transportation leaders, shippers, truckers, and the general public. The design balances coverage of the variety of public and business concerns relative to freight against the costs and other practicalities of collecting data. To overcome reluctance on the part of private companies to reveal performance information, we have designed an institutional approach to gathering truck fleet performance data that does not compromise confidential performance data from competing carriers and shippers. We recommend that metropolitan planning organizations, as well as state and federal freight mobility offices with responsibility for technical assistance to MPOs, review the RFLP design for potential adaptation and adoption.
